git主线分支

fiy 其他 88

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Git主线分支指的是Git仓库中的主要分支,也被称为主干分支或默认分支。通常情况下,主线分支被命名为”master”,但也可以根据需要进行更改。

    主线分支是Git仓库中最重要的分支,它起到了稳定和可靠的作用。在主线分支上进行的开发和变更是最终要发布的内容。

    以下是关于Git主线分支的一些重要信息和常见操作:

    1. 创建主线分支:在Git仓库中,可以使用以下命令来创建一个新的主线分支:
    “`
    git branch master
    “`
    这会在当前代码的基础上创建一个名为”master”的新分支。

    2. 切换到主线分支:通过以下命令可以将当前的工作目录切换到主线分支:
    “`
    git checkout master
    “`

    3. 主线分支的合并:一般情况下,开发者在各自的分支上进行开发和修改,当准备将这些变更合并到主线分支时,可以使用以下命令:
    “`
    git checkout master # 切换到主线分支
    git merge # 将指定分支合并到主线分支
    “`
    这将把”branch_name”分支的修改合并到主线分支中。

    4. 主线分支的推送:当主线分支上的开发和修改完成后,可以将这些变更推送到远程仓库中:
    “`
    git push origin master # 将主线分支推送到远程仓库
    “`

    5. 主线分支的管理:可以在主线分支上进行一些额外的管理操作,比如重命名分支、删除分支等。以下是一些常见操作的示例命令:
    “`
    git branch -m # 将主线分支重命名为”new_name”
    git branch -d # 删除名为”branch_name”的分支
    “`

    总之,Git主线分支是一个重要的分支,用于维护稳定的代码状态并进行发布。开发人员可以在各自的分支上进行开发和实验,最后将变更合并到主线分支上。通过适当的管理和操作,能够更好地组织和管理代码的开发过程。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Git主线分支指的是Git仓库中的默认分支,又称为主分支或者主线。在Git仓库初始化时,默认会创建一个名为”master”(在新版Git中改为”main”)的主分支。这个主分支是用来保存项目的稳定版本的,通常用于发布和生产环境。

    以下是关于Git主线分支的一些重要信息:

    1. 主线分支名称:Git创建仓库时,默认的主线分支名称可以是”master”或”main”,具体取决于Git的版本和配置。在最新的Git版本中,为了避免与较旧的命名习惯产生的象征性问题,更多的人选择使用”main”作为主线分支名称。

    2. 主线分支的创建:当创建一个新的Git仓库时,主线分支会自动被创建。可以使用`git init`命令初始化一个新的空仓库,然后Git会自动创建一个名为”master”或”main”的主线分支。

    3. 主线分支的作用:主线分支用于保存项目的稳定版本,这些稳定版本通常用于发布和生产环境。在开发过程中,可以从主线分支创建其他分支用于开发新功能、修复bug和进行实验性开发,这样可以保持主线分支的稳定性。

    4. 主线分支的保护:主线分支通常被设置为受保护的,这意味着只有授权的开发者才能直接向主线分支提交代码。这可以通过设置仓库权限和限制分支访问来实现,以确保只有经过审核的代码才能进入主线分支。

    5. 切换主线分支:在Git中,可以使用`git checkout`命令来切换到主线分支。例如,`git checkout master`或`git checkout main`可用于切换到名为”master”或”main”的主线分支。

    总结起来,Git主线分支是仓库中默认的分支,用于保存项目的稳定版本,并在发布和生产环境中使用。它起到了项目管理和版本控制的重要作用,同时也需要注意对主线分支的保护和授权访问。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Git的主线分支是指主要用来保存项目的稳定版本的分支,通常被命名为”master”(默认)或”main”。

    下面是关于如何使用和管理Git主线分支的一些方法和操作流程。

    ## 1. 创建主线分支

    要创建一个新的主线分支,可以使用以下命令:

    “`
    git branch master
    “`

    这将创建一个名为”master”的新分支,该分支会和当前所在的分支完全一样。之后可以使用`git checkout`命令切换到主线分支。

    ## 2. 添加和提交更改

    在主线分支上进行更改和提交的过程与在其他分支上相同。可以使用`git add`命令将文件添加到暂存区,然后使用`git commit`命令提交更改。

    “`
    git add
    git commit -m “Commit message”
    “`

    ## 3. 合并其他分支到主线分支

    为了将其他分支上的更改合并到主线分支上,可以使用`git merge`命令。

    首先,切换到主线分支:

    “`
    git checkout master
    “`

    然后,运行以下命令来将其他分支(例如”feature”分支)合并到主线分支:

    “`
    git merge feature
    “`

    这将会将”feature”分支上的更改合并到主线分支上。

    ## 4. 推送主线分支

    主线分支上的更改合并完成后,可以使用`git push`命令将这些更改推送到远程仓库:

    “`
    git push origin master
    “`

    这将把主线分支上的更改推送到名为”origin”的远程仓库中。

    ## 5. 删除主线分支

    如果主线分支上的工作已经完成了,可以使用以下命令删除该分支:

    “`
    git branch -d master
    “`

    或者如果希望强制删除分支,可以使用以下命令:

    “`
    git branch -D master
    “`

    请注意,删除分支前确保已经将分支上的所有更改及时合并到其他分支上。

    ## 6. 更改默认主线分支名称

    默认情况下,Git使用”master”作为主线分支的名称。然而,一些组织或项目可能更倾向于使用”main”作为主线分支的名称。

    要更改默认的主线分支名称,可以使用以下命令:

    “`
    git branch -m master main
    “`

    这会将”master”分支重命名为”main”。

    ## 总结

    Git的主线分支在项目开发中起着重要的作用,它用来保存稳定版本和合并其他分支的更改。通过遵循上述的方法和操作流程,可以轻松地使用和管理主线分支。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部